This 1938 Martin 000-18 is a heavily played pre-war workhorse with loads of character and a fantastic voice. It wears its age honestly: heavy finish wear and checking, areas of chipped lacquer, and multiple repaired top cracks, along with a non-original bridge and newer frets. Despite the cosmetic wear, it’s structurally solid and ready for many more years of playing. In the hands it feels lively and responsive, and it both sounds and plays fantastic—delivering that dry, woody, articulate pre-war 000 tone that’s hard to replicate. Comes with a HSC.
